Job Responsibilities

  • Work with senior colleagues in the team to provide thought-leadership to institutional clients with respect to the Pharma & Biotech sector with potential for stock coverage based on candidate readiness
  • Maintain and update valuation models and databases
  • Build and maintain therapeutic models for different diseases
  • Prepare materials for the regular publication of research reports, including data analysis and presentation
  • Contribute to the writing of research reports, including quarterly results alerts, stock reports, and thematic pieces
  • Communicate with institutional investors and company representatives, as well as internal clients (Sales, Sales-Traders, and Traders)
  • Stay abreast of company and industry developments

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ills

  • Strong interest in the Pharma & Biotech and a willingness to specialize in this area.
  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written; you can engage and influence partners and stakeholders
  • Enthusiasm for a team-focused environment where each individual’s insight and expertise is valued
  • An analytical approach to building and maintaining financial models
  • Strong numeracy skills
  • Great attention to detail
  • Relationship-building skills — you should feel comfortable connecting with a wide range of individuals, have the ability to communicate clearly, concisely, and confidently both to colleagues and external clients, and possess a talent for distilling complex issues into specific conclusion

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Strong modelling skills, with the ability to forecast
  • Degree in Physical or Life Sciences
  • Experience in the Pharma Industry, Accounting or Consulting advantageous but not essential

This role encompasses the performance of UK regulated activity. The successful candidate will therefore be subject to meeting UK regulatory requirements in the assessment of fitness, propriety, knowledge and competence (as assessed by the Firm) and (where appropriate) approval by the UK Financial Conduct Authority and/or the Prudential Regulation Authority to carry out such activities.

The Loan Servicing Supervisor - Team Leader, a pivotal role within our Loans group. This key position is designed to deliver on specific tasks and requirements, making it an essential part of our team. As a Loan Servicing Supervisor, you will gain valuable exposure to various aspects of running a banking office, contributing to the seamless operation and success of our financial services. Join us to play a crucial role in our dynamic and collaborative environment.

Job Responsibilities

  • Monitor the team daily to ensure all SLAs are met and escalate exceptions immediately for resolution.
  • Supervise processes like Deal Closing, Drawdowns, Rollovers, and Nostro & Past Due Reconciliation.
  • Ensure adherence to QUALITY & QUANTITY SLAs and maintain a robust workflow allocation model.
  • Serve as the SME, handling complex process-related queries and routing them to onshore teams if needed.
  • Implement a robust Knowledge Management model, including SOP maintenance and training.
  • Drive 100% compliance with process-related policies, guidelines, and controls.
  • Motivate and support team members to meet goals, identifying HIPOs and planning for their development.
  • Identify alternatives and options for issues, seeking alternative scenarios.
  • Work collaboratively with others, valuing diverse skills and building interdependence.
  • Identify training needs to improve performance and ensure compliance with training timelines.
  • Ensure high team depth with trained backups for critical work queues.

Required qualifications, skills and capabilities

  • Hold a Bachelor's degree with minimum 6 years of relevant loan servicing experience in syndicated loans or back office/financial industry roles.
  • Gain knowledge of loan systems like Loan IQ.
  • Possess knowledge of nostro/cash matching, General Ledger reconciliation, and SWIFT and remittance systems.
  • Demonstrate strong problem-solving and investigative skills to analyze and resolve process-related issues.
  • Maintain a strong risk and control mindset.
  • Understand investment banking products, including loans.
  • Drive small to medium-sized projects, achieving strong results.

Preferred qualifications, skills and capabilities

  • Maintain a strong control mindset and adhere to a high degree of business ethics, with in-depth experience in loan products and global markets.
  • Communicate excellently and possess the ability to pick up complex systems architecture easily.
  • Drive global initiatives and effect change in a large organization.
